How much do lab support j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 15, 2026, the average hourly pay for lab support in Houston, TX is $22.30,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.45 and $25.24 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are lab support roles?

Lab support roles refer to positions that assist scientists, researchers, or technicians in maintaining laboratory operations. Responsibilities typically include preparing equipment and materials, cleaning and sterilizing instruments, managing inventory, and ensuring lab safety protocols are followed. Lab support staff play a critical role in keeping experiments and research running smoothly by handling essential tasks that allow researchers to focus on scientific work. These roles can be found in academic, clinical, or industrial laboratories.

What is the difference between Lab Support vs Lab Technician?

AspectLab SupportLab Technician
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; on-the-job trainingAssociate degree or certification in laboratory sciences
Work EnvironmentAssisting lab staff, preparing materials, cleaning equipmentPerforming tests, analyzing samples, recording data
Employer & Industry UsageHospitals, clinics, research labsMedical labs, research institutions, diagnostic centers

Lab Support roles typically involve assisting laboratory staff with preparation and maintenance tasks, requiring minimal formal education. Lab Technicians perform more technical tasks like testing and analysis, often requiring specialized certifications. Both roles are essential in laboratory settings, but Lab Technicians have more technical responsibilities and qualifications.

Class Summary
The Computer Lab Assistant I is the first level in a three-level instructional lab support series. The Computer Lab Assistant is responsible for providing students, faculty, staff and community members a safe and comfortable learning environment with access to computers, printing, copying and scanning. The Computer Lab Assistant I is responsible for ensuring visitors to the lab sign-in, are able to print and answers questions regarding computer skills, LMS, and Microsoft Office. They are also responsible for conducting basic computer trouble shooting in all open labs on campus and computer-based classrooms as needed.
The Computer Lab Assistant will be expected to work with integrity, sound judgment, attention to detail, discretion, and to demonstrate the characteristics of teamwork, inclusiveness, calmness, and adaptability to a broad range of issues, people, and situations. They will be flexible in order to best meet the demands of the students and the needs of the department.
